About the Swiss photographer, Batia SUTER (b. 1967)

Batia SUTER studied at the art academies of Zürich (CH) and Arnhem (NL), and was also trained at the Werkplaats Typografie. She produces monumental installations of digitally manipulated images for specific locations, and works on photo-animations, image sequences and collages, often using found historical pictures. In 2007 and 2016 she published two artist books, based on compositions of images taken from old books she has collected along the years. Her other books are evocative montages of found images exploring the diverse resonances of geological shapes and landscapes, visual surfaces and image structures. The underlying themes of her practice are the 'iconification' and 'immunogenicity' of images, and the circumstances by which they become charged with new associative values. Her work intuitively situates old images in new contexts to provoke surprising reactions and significative possibilities. By this method, and with an attuned sensitivity to hidden harmonies and expressive accidents, Batia SUTER thus generates hypnagogic spaces where pictures can communicate by their own logic, in a force field of imaginative metamorphosis.

Photo books by Batia SUTER

'Parallel Encyclopedia' (2007); 'Surface Series' (2011), 'Parallel Encyclopedia #2' (2016); 'Radial Grammar' (2018), 'Hexamiles' (2019)
